I lost 3.5 lakh rupees in future and option in share market in last 1.5 year and so many people are loosing their money in this market still I can’t leave it or stop doing this I try to recover these money I know it’s a gamble but I can’t stop doing this Please help me to change my this habit and accept this loss and share good video regarding greed and share market is bad for today’s youths.💸🫣📈➡️📉

Yes, the Mother always adviced against speculating and investing in shares as it creates artificial holes somewhere and heaps elsewhere. The mind gets preoccupied with money making and then there is a high risk of addiction setting in, as in gambling. Of course putting the money in mutual funds is different as it doesn’t involve speculations.

It is part of the vital that pushes us into this direction. One needs to step back and divert the mind to some other pleasant activity or joy giving healthy activity such as sports to get a natural rather than an artificial ‘high’ that windfall of money can provide. One has to also explain to these parts with the higher mind and reason that this is a dangerous habit. Finally one should pray to the Divine Mother and seek Her Grace to get rid of it.

As to gains and losses, remind yourself that money, like everything else does not belong to anyone. It keeps moving and changing hands. It never was yours to begin with.
